
Sweet Hour of Prayer
I’ve been thinking a lot about my Grandmother. She passed away last year. I remember when I was telling a co-worker about how much Grandma loved Jesus and how ready she was to go meet Jesus. I again emphasised how much she loved Jesus. My co-worker said, “Oh, she’s one of those.” She went about her workday but her words left me thinking . I love Jesus. Did my co-worker not also know this. Was I living my life as a testimony for Jesus. My Grandmother certainly did. Everyone knew….even complete strangers knew that Grandma loved Jesus. What am I doing or lack there of, that does not set me apart as “One of Those.” To this day I am still pondering those words from my co- worker and my daily prayer is: Blessed Redeemer, My Sweet Jesus, Help me be “One of Those”, Amen.
